Ministry of Transport: The Completion Rate Of Al-Faw Port Project Has Reached 75%

Baghdad,The Ministry of Transport announced today, Saturday, the progress of work on the Grand Al-Faw Port projects, confirming that the achieved completion rates exceeded 75 %.

.

The Ministry of Transport said in a statement, “Work on Al-Faw Port projects and completion rates are progressing, exceeding 75%, indicating that the completion rate in the container yard has exceeded 60%.”

The statement added that the rest of the projects are witnessing progress in completion rates, indicating the launch of the first stages of drawing up the operational policy for Al-Faw Port project.

It explained that there is an interconnection between the completion process and the operational plan, adding that the first phase of the operational plan was presented to Minister Razzaq Muhaibis Al-Saadawi, while the minister presented it to the Supreme Committee headed by Prime Minister Muhammad Shiaa Al-Sudani, which supervises the development road and operation of the Grand Al-Faw Port.

The ministry’s statement confirmed, “We are now preparing the second and then the third phase to complete all the correct steps that make Al-Faw Port one of the important global stations in maritime trade.”

The statement explained that Al-Faw Port is one of the large and global stations in transporting trade (transit or transporting transit trade) to transfer or transport the trade of the India and East Asia region and the trade of China towards Europe and the Caucasus region, in addition to Turkey, indicating that “when we complete this vision or operational plan, it will be announced.”
